About the job We are seeking a highly motivated and detail-oriented Fixed Income Settlements to join our team. This role will involve managing the timely and accurate settlement of fixed income securities, including bonds, treasury bills, and other debt instruments. This role involves interacting directly with clients & exchanges (self-clearing member). You will be responsible for ensuring that all settlements are processed within regulatory and market guidelines, mitigating risks, and communicating with internal and external stakeholders. Key Responsibilities: Expertise in Core Fixed Income Market Operations Settlements– covering aspects of – Confirmations , Settlements , Fails Handling & communication with exchange / clients. Experience in US markets and having exposure with clients and acting as self-clearing members ( direct clearing) is preferred. Settlement Processing: Ensure the timely and accurate settlement of fixed income transactions (e.g., bond trades, treasury bills, repurchase agreements) in the relevant markets (e.g., T2, T1). Ensure settlements fails are timely resolved or escalated. Reconciliation: Reconcile trade data with counterparties and custodians, ensuring that any discrepancies are investigated and resolved promptly. Trade Confirmation & Allocation: Confirm and allocate fixed income trades with counterparties and ensure that all settlement instructions are received and executed on time. Documentation & Compliance: Maintain proper records and documentation for all fixed income settlements and 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and internal policies. Risk Management: Identify and mitigate settlement-related risks, ensuring smooth and efficient trade execution while adhering to all market guidelines and deadlines. Communication: Act as the point of contact for internal teams (trading desks, risk management, finance) and external parties (brokers, custodians, counterparties) to resolve any settlement-related issues. Process Improvement: Collaborate with internal teams to streamline settlement processes, identifying opportunities to improve efficiency and reduce errors. Reporting: Generate reports on settlement activity, unresolved issues, and market exceptions for senior management and stakeholders.
